| @@ -0,0 +1,139 @@ | ||
| import * as fs from "fs"; | ||
| import * as path from "path"; | ||
| import * as xml2js from "xml2js"; | ||
| function main(): void { | ||
| const args = process.argv.slice(2); | ||
| if (args.length !== 3) { | ||
| console.log("Usage:"); | ||
| console.log("\tnode generateLocalizedDiagnosticMessages.js <lcl source directory> <output directory> <generated diagnostics map file>"); | ||
| return; | ||
| } | ||
| const inputPath = args[0]; | ||
| const outputPath = args[1]; | ||
| const diagnosticsMapFilePath = args[2]; | ||
| // generate the lcg file for enu | ||
| generateLCGFile(); | ||
| // generate other langs | ||
| fs.readdir(inputPath, (err, files) => { | ||
| handleError(err); | ||
| files.forEach(visitDirectory); | ||
| }); | ||
| return; | ||
| function visitDirectory(name: string) { | ||
| const inputFilePath = path.join(inputPath, name, "diagnosticMessages", "diagnosticMessages.generated.json.lcl"); | ||
| const outputFilePath = path.join(outputPath, name, "diagnosticMessages.generated.json"); | ||
| fs.readFile(inputFilePath, (err, data) => { | ||
| handleError(err); | ||
| xml2js.parseString(data.toString(), (err, result) => { | ||
| handleError(err); | ||
| writeFile(outputFilePath, xmlObjectToString(result)); | ||
| }); | ||
| }); | ||
| } | ||
| function handleError(err: null | object) { | ||
| if (err) { | ||
| console.error(err); | ||
| process.exit(1); |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
| function xmlObjectToString(o: any) { | ||

| const out: any = {}; | ||
| for (const item of o["LCX"]["Item"][0]["Item"][0]["Item"]) { | ||
| let ItemId = item["$"]["ItemId"]; | ||
| let Val = item["Str"][0]["Tgt"] ? item["Str"][0]["Tgt"][0]["Val"][0] : item["Str"][0]["Val"][0]; | ||
| if (typeof ItemId !== "string" || typeof Val !== "string") { | ||
| console.error("Unexpected XML file structure"); | ||
| process.exit(1); | ||
| } | ||
| if (ItemId.charAt(0) === ";") { | ||
| ItemId = ItemId.slice(1); // remove leading semicolon | ||
| } | ||
| Val = Val.replace(/]5D;/, "]"); // unescape `]` | ||
| out[ItemId] = Val; | ||
| } | ||
| return JSON.stringify(out, undefined, 2); | ||
| } | ||
| function ensureDirectoryExists(directoryPath: string, action: () => void) { | ||
| fs.exists(directoryPath, exists => { | ||
| if (!exists) { | ||
| const basePath = path.dirname(directoryPath); | ||
| if (basePath !== directoryPath) { | ||
| return ensureDirectoryExists(basePath, () => fs.mkdir(directoryPath, action)); |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
| action(); | ||
| }); | ||
| } | ||
| function writeFile(fileName: string, contents: string) { | ||
| ensureDirectoryExists(path.dirname(fileName), () => { | ||
| fs.writeFile(fileName, contents, handleError); | ||
| }); | ||
| } | ||
| function objectToList(o: Record<string, string>) { | ||
| const list: { key: string, value: string }[] = []; | ||
| for (const key in o) { | ||
| list.push({ key, value: o[key] }); | ||
| } | ||
| return list; | ||
| } | ||
| function generateLCGFile() { | ||
| return fs.readFile(diagnosticsMapFilePath, (err, data) => { | ||
| handleError(err); | ||
| writeFile( | ||
| path.join(outputPath, "enu", "diagnosticMessages.generated.json.lcg"), | ||
| getLCGFileXML( | ||
| objectToList(JSON.parse(data.toString())) | ||
| .sort((a, b) => a.key > b.key ? 1 : -1) // lcg sorted by property keys | ||
| .reduce((s, { key, value }) => s + getItemXML(key, value), "") | ||
| )); | ||
| }); | ||
| function getItemXML(key: string, value: string) { | ||
| // escape entrt value | ||
| value = value.replace(/]/, "]5D;"); | ||
| return ` | ||
| <Item ItemId=";${key}" ItemType="0" PsrId="306" Leaf="true"> | ||
| <Str Cat="Text"> | ||
| <Val><![CDATA[${value}]]></Val> | ||
| </Str> | ||
| <Disp Icon="Str" /> | ||
| </Item>`; | ||
| } | ||
| function getLCGFileXML(items: string) { | ||
| return `<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?> | ||
| <LCX SchemaVersion="6.0" Name="diagnosticMessages.generated.json" PsrId="306" FileType="1" SrcCul="en-US" xmlns="http://schemas.microsoft.com/locstudio/2006/6/lcx"> | ||
| <OwnedComments> | ||
| <Cmt Name="Dev" /> | ||
| <Cmt Name="LcxAdmin" /> | ||
| <Cmt Name="Rccx" /> | ||
| </OwnedComments> | ||
| <Item ItemId=";String Table" ItemType="0" PsrId="306" Leaf="false"> | ||
| <Disp Icon="Expand" Expand="true" Disp="true" LocTbl="false" /> | ||
| <Item ItemId=";Strings" ItemType="0" PsrId="306" Leaf="false"> | ||
| <Disp Icon="Str" Disp="true" LocTbl="false" />${items} | ||
| </Item> | ||
| </Item> | ||
| </LCX>`; |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
| } | ||
| main(); | ||
